In Hand Analysis, there is a skill set for success. We define success as generating measurable and tangible results – and – bringing projects to completion. Conversely, when you are unable to complete something in time, your experience is failure. Here are the two components for success:

1) SETTING TIMES & DATES
Nothing stimulates completion like a good deadline. It’s human behavior to often wait to the last minute – so give yourself a last minute. The key is to also give yourself bite-sized doable tasks that you can accomplish within a realistic time frame.

2) EXPECT TO FAIL AT YOUR FIRST ATTEMPT
Often times, it’s what you gain out of not achieving your results that catapult you into a deeper level of understanding about your project – making it better.

VirgoAt harvest time, the wheat is separated from the chaff. That which is valuable is put to one side and that which has served its function but is no longer needed is put to another. This Virgo Full Moon period is a time to examine our lives for our metaphorical wheat and chaff, discarding what has outlived its use and celebrating that which has grown golden and ripe.

Our Leo month was one of expression and identity. Hopefully, we began to explore the courage to create. Something delicious and creative might even be underway. The Virgo full moon is a time to hold our creative work to the task -- to put it through the threshing machine, if you will. What needs to be refined, purified, edited or stream lined? It might be a creative project. It might be your house. It might be YOU.
